Sharon Kramer is an American actress and stunt performer best known to Ghostbusters fans for her on-screen role as the Stenographer in Ghostbusters II (1989).1 Her broader screen credits span both acting and stunt work across major Hollywood productions of the late 1980s and 1990s.
Career
Kramer is credited on IMDb as both an actress and stunt performer.1 Beyond her acting role in Ghostbusters II, she has stunt credits on Last Action Hero (1993), the Arnold Schwarzenegger action film directed by John McTiernan, and on Eraser (1996), another Schwarzenegger vehicle directed by Charles Russell.1 No further biographical details, including birth date or training background, are publicly available in authoritative sources.
Ghostbusters II
Kramer appears in Ghostbusters II (1989) as the Stenographer, a female court reporter assigned to the criminal hearing at which the Ghostbusters are tried on charges related to the First Avenue blackout. She appears in Chapter 10 (Their Day in Court) and Chapter 11 (The Scoleri Brothers). At the hearing before Judge Stephen Wexler, she types the official transcript of the proceedings when the Scoleri Brothers erupt from the sample of Psychomagnotheric Slime left on the evidence table. She flees the courtroom through the jurors' door.2
The Stenographer character reappears in IDW Publishing's Ghostbusters Annual 2017, in the story "Where Winston Was," which revisits the events of the Scoleri Brothers incident from Winston Zeddemore's perspective and includes the courtroom scene as context.3
